Connor, Raymond Thomas (Ray)
Personal
Birth Date:
4 December 1954 (Sydney, New South Wales)
Parents:
John Vincent Connor and Shirley Olive (nee Marden)
Family:
Heather Ann Burnman on 27 December 1982, 1 son
Education:
Dee Why Public and Manly Boys' High schools, University Sydney
Career
Businessman; Chairman, Gold Coast Branch, Australian Small Business Association; State Branches Coordinator, Australian Small Business Association
Party Positions:
- Chairman, Gold Coast Hinterland Branch.
Parliamentary Representation
House | Party | Electorate | From | To | Elected/Departure Reason |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Assembly | LIB | Nerang | 2 Dec 1989 | 17 Feb 2001 |

Parliamentary Service
Description | From | To |
---|---|---|
Previously Liberal Party Spokesman on Manufacturing and Commerce; Corrective Services, Police and Emergency Services | ||
Member, Public Accounts Committee | 30 Jul 1998 | 23 Jan 2001 |
Minister for Public Works and Housing | 26 Feb 1996 | 28 Apr 1997 |
Coalition Shadow Minister for Business, Industry, Housing and Planning | 2 Aug 1995 | 19 Feb 1996 |
Member, Estimates Committee E | 31 Mar 1995 | 13 Jun 1995 |
Member, Estimates Committee E | 28 Apr 1994 | 23 Jun 1994 |
Coalition Shadow Minister for Business, Industry and Regional Development | Nov 1992 | Jul 1995 |
Member, Select Committee for Members' Interests | 10 Nov 1992 | 20 Jun 1995 |
Member, Select Committee of Subordinate Legislation | Jun 1992 | Aug 1992 |
Member, Parliamentary Printing Committee | 1 Mar 1990 | 20 Jun 1995 |
